The Aatmanirbhar Bharat Mission received a major boost as the Union Cabinet, under the leadership of Prime Minister Narendra Modi, approved several key decisions aimed at making India self-reliant, technologically advanced, and a global manufacturing powerhouse.
According to information shared by the Haryana Government on its official X account, the Cabinet approved the Mobile Phone Manufacturing Promotion Scheme (MPMS), provided renewed momentum to the Semiconductor 2.0 Mission, and endorsed the Urea-2026 National Investment Policy (NIPU-2026).
These initiatives are expected to strengthen India’s manufacturing ecosystem, encourage investments, promote innovation, and generate new employment opportunities across sectors.
Mobile Manufacturing Sector Gets Policy Support
As part of the Aatmanirbhar Bharat Mission, the approval of the Mobile Phone Manufacturing Promotion Scheme aims to further expand India’s electronics manufacturing capabilities.
The scheme is expected to encourage domestic production, attract global and local investments, and strengthen India’s position in the international mobile manufacturing market.
With increasing demand for electronics, the initiative is likely to support the growth of the manufacturing ecosystem and create more job opportunities in the sector.
Semiconductor Mission to Boost Technology Growth
The Union Cabinet’s renewed focus on the Semiconductor 2.0 Mission is another significant step towards strengthening India’s technology infrastructure.
Under the Aatmanirbhar Bharat Mission, the semiconductor sector has emerged as a priority area to reduce import dependency and develop advanced manufacturing capabilities within the country.

Urea-2026 Policy to Strengthen Fertilizer Self-Reliance
The approval of the Urea-2026 National Investment Policy (NIPU-2026) aims to enhance domestic fertilizer production and encourage investment in the sector.
The policy is expected to improve India’s fertilizer manufacturing capacity and support long-term self-reliance in agriculture-related industries.
